The Bishops Finger is a 16th century traditional pub in the heart of Canterbury, a short walk from the historic cathedral and the city’s major attractions.

Today, the pub is a lively venue for sports-lovers, with five large screen televisions – including one outside – showing all the latest football, cricket and rugby action on Sky.

As well as a covered TV area, the garden also has plenty of room to relax, with seating for up to 50 customers.

The pub hosts an acoustic music night once a month, regular karaoke nights and a quiz every Sunday evening. Customers can also amuse themselves with board games.

The Bishops Finger is also known for good pub food and a choice of traditional cask ales, distinctive international lagers and wines from independent producers around the world.

The rear of the pub can be hired for small parties or business meetings.
